+[* black] Gently pull off the rubber foot on the the bottom of the speaker.
+ [* icon_note] Take care not to stretch or damage the rubber foot if you intend to reuse it. Use a hairdryer or iOpener to lightly heat the foot adhesive to aid in removal.
+[* red] Remove the five 11 mm Torx T20 screws that secure the bottom plate.
+[* black] Carefully lift off the bottom plate.
